asp.net用储存过程名为参数的DBHelper类(增删改查)
using System;
using System.Collections.Generic;
using System.Text;
using MyHRAdmin.Model;
using System.Data;
using System.Data.SqlClient;
namespace MyHRAdmin.DAL
{
public class DBHelper
{
private static SqlConnection connection;
public static SqlConnection Connection
{
get
{
string con = "Data Source=.;Initial Catalog=HRAdmin;Integrated Security=True";
if (connection == null)
{
connection = new SqlConnection(con);
connection.Open();
}
else if (connection.State == System.Data.ConnectionState.Closed)
{
connection.Open();
}
else if (connection.State == System.Data.ConnectionState.Broken)
{
connection.Close();
connection.Open();
}
return connection;
}
}
//通过sql,存储参数获取reader,判断是否存在(登录)
/// <summary>
/// 重要的
/// </summary>
/// <param name="sqName"></param>
/// <param name="value"></param>
/// <returns></returns>
public static SqlDataReader GetReader(string sqName,params SqlParameter[] value)
{
SqlCommand com = new SqlCommand(sqName,Connection);
com.Parameters.AddRange(value);
com.CommandText = sqName;
com.CommandType = Co
相关新闻>>
- 发表评论
-
- 最新评论 进入详细评论页>>
今日头条
更多>>您可能感兴趣的文章
- asp.net 六大内置对象(2)
- asp.net js模拟Button点击事件
- MVC中一个表单实现多个提交按钮(一个action搞定
- ASP.NET数据格式的Format--DataFormatString
- 教你如何来恢复一个丢失的数据文件
- winform下通过webclient使用非流方式上传(post)数据和
- Pro ASP.NET MVC 3 Framework学习笔记之九
- 微软ASP.NET站点部署指南(11):部署SQL Server数据
- Asp.net MVC源码分析--Model Validation(Client端)实现(2)
- 谈.Net委托与线程——创建无阻塞的异步调用(一